Package: apt
Version: 1.8.2
Severity: minor

When running "apt-get update" against a repository with a change in the codename, apt-get outputs the following lines:

E: Repository '___' changed its 'Codename' value from '___' to '___'
N: This must be accepted explicitly before updates for this repository can be 
applied. See apt-secure(8) manpage for details
The apt-secure manpage documents the presence of this feature, but does not provide any additional information about how to accept the change:

Since version 1.5 the user must therefore explicitly confirm changes
to signal that the user is sufficiently prepared e.g. for the new
major release of the distribution shipped in the repository (as e.g.
indicated by the codename).
This is a bit frustrating to try to unravel, as the only documentation referenced in the apt-get output doesn't actually tell you what to do.

I would suggest referring the user to the --allow-releaseinfo-change flag in either the apt-get output or the apt-secure manpage. Without some kind of pointer in this direction, presumably the user would have to read the apt-get manpage in its entirety to discover that this flag exists.

--
Chris Howie
http://www.chrishowie.com
http://en.wikipedia.org/wiki/User:Crazycomputers

If you correspond with me on a regular basis, please read this document: http://www.chrishowie.com/email-preferences/

PGP fingerprint: 2B7A B280 8B12 21CC 260A DF65 6FCE 505A CF83 38F5

------------------------------------------------------------------------
                    IMPORTANT INFORMATION/DISCLAIMER

This document should be read only by those persons to whom it is addressed. If you have received this message it was obviously addressed to you and therefore you can read it.

Additionally, by sending an email to ANY of my addresses or to ANY mailing lists to which I am subscribed, whether intentionally or accidentally, you are agreeing that I am "the intended recipient," and that I may do whatever I wish with the contents of any message received from you, unless a pre-existing agreement prohibits me from so doing.

This overrides any disclaimer or statement of confidentiality that may be included on your message.

Reply via email to